The most impressive part of our appearance is the presentation of the Arch of Swords as the Bridal Party recesses down the aisle or through the doors of the church.

The Guard can serve a host of other duties for your ceremony including:

Escorting Mothers & Grandmothers and other dignitaries to their seats
Lighting candles
Extending the white runner
Escorting the Groom and his party
Escorting the Bridal Party, the Bride & her father, or the entire group
Pose for photographs
Escort the Bridal Party into the reception
Provide Pipers for the ceremony and/or the reception
Provide Highland Dancers for the reception
